Central Production Kitchens
A Central Production Kitchen is a strategically designed and fully equipped catering facility that serves as the nucleus of food production for various dining establishments, and enables you to distribute your food from one central location. This concept is engineered to streamline and optimise the cooking and preparation process for large-scale foodservice operations such as contract caterers and food manufacturers.

Benefits of Central Production Kitchens
A Central Production Kitchen offers a multitude of benefits for businesses in the foodservice industry, whether they are used for temporary projects or established as permanent facilities. Here are some key advantages:

Increased Efficiency
With well-organised workflows and professional-grade equipment, they can significantly reduce the time and labour required to prepare large quantities of food.

Cost Savings
Benefit from economies of scale – bulk purchasing, efficient equipment use, and reduced labour needs can lead to substantial cost savings.

H&S Compliance
Designed to adhere to the highest health and safety standards, making it easier to maintain compliance with food safety regulations.

Menu Flexibility
Central Production Kitchens allow for menu changes and adjustments to accommodate seasonal ingredients or shifting customer preferences.

Consistent Quality
Recipes and cooking techniques can be standardised, ensuring that customers receive the same high-quality dishes every time they visit any affiliated establishment.

Scalability
As a business grows and takes on more contracts, it can easily expand its operations by adding or upgrading facilities, providing a scalable solution to meet increased demand.

Inventory Management
Centralised procurement and inventory control help prevent food waste and ensure that ingredients are used efficiently.

Time Saving
Food prep and cooking processes can be significantly faster in a Central Production Kitchen, allowing for quicker service and shorter wait times for customers.

Sustainability
Efficient equipment, waste reduction practices, and centralised waste management can contribute to a smaller environmental footprint.

Menu Innovation
Chefs can develop and test new menu items without disrupting daily operations at individual locations by having a hub for catering experimentation and innovation.
